Work Sample : Morgan

Activity : Slipper Deconstruction

    Slipper Deconstruction - Morgan : Grade Commentary

Morgan has demonstrated a thorough knowledge and understanding of the performance criteria of commercially produced slippers and has justified the functional and aesthetic considerations. The slippers have been deconstructed and the component parts of the slipper have been analysed using appropriate textile terminology. Morgan has accurately identified the variety of materials used and justified the appropriateness of selected materials in terms of their end use. This work sample demonstrates characteristics of work typically produced by a student performing at Grade B standard.

Grade B

The student has a thorough knowledge and understanding of the content and a high level of competence in the processes and skills. In addition, the student is able to apply this knowledge and these skills to most situations.
